| Find the volume of a rectangular parallelepiped that is 8.5 m wide, 1.4 times the width, and the height equal to half the sum of the length and the width.
The formula for finding the volume of a parallelepiped:
V = a × b × c, where a is the width, b is the height, and c is the length of the parallelepiped.
1) Find the length of the parallelepiped:
8.5 × 1.4 = 11.9 (m) – length.
2) Determine the height of the parallelepiped:
(8.5 + 11.9): 2 = 10.2 (m) – height.
3) Find out the volume of the parallelepiped:
8.5 × 11.9 × 10.2 = 1,031.73 (m ^ 3) – volume.
Answer: the volume of a parallelepiped is 1,031.73 m ^ 3.
